The postcode SO17 3RJ is located in Southampton It was introduced in December 1994 and is an active postcode. SO17 3RJ is a small user postcode that may contain upto 100 addresses (but 15 is more typical).

SO17 3RJ is one of the less deprived areas in the country. It rates as a 6.2 on the scale of the index of deprivation (where 10 are the least deprived and 0 are the most deprived areas). The 2011 UK census classified the residents of SO17 3RJ as Cosmopolitans > Students around campus > Student digs.

The closest road name to SO17 3RJ is Sherborne Road which is centered 24 m away.

The nearest bus stop is Upper Shaftesbury Avenue and is 200 m away. The closest railway station is St Denys Rail Station, 1.22 km away.

The closest primary school to SO17 3RJ (for ages 11 and under) is Portswood Primary School. The closest secondary school (for ages 11-18) is Bitterne Park School. The last OFSTED inspection on November 30, 2017 rated this school as Good

The local pub for residents of SO17 3RJ is Arlott Bar and is 352 m away. The Food Standards Agency (FSA) rated it as Very Good on October 12, 2018.

Residents reported an average download speed of 105.9 Mbps and an average upload speed of 13.5 Mbps in a 2017 OFCOM broadband survey. 100% of residents have broadband access of ultrafast 300+ Mbps. 100% of residents have broadband access of superfast 30-300 Mbps.

Gas consumption for the area is rated at 1.9 out of 10. Electricity consumption for the area is rated at 0.3 out of 10. Where 0 are the lowest and 10 are the highest consuming areas in the country respectively.

Policing for SO17 3RJ is covered by the Hampshire police force association and Southampton City is the NHS Primary Care Trust (PCT) or Care Trust Plus (CT).
